Figure 6. Effect of PI3K inhibition on HO-1 induced cytoprotection in vitro and in vivo.

Figure 6

A. Caspase 3 activity in lysates from control and HO-1 transfected H9c2 exposed to normoxia or hypoxia/reoxygenation in the presence or absence of PI3K inhibition with LY 294002. Inhibition of PI3K had no effect on caspase activity in normoxic conditions. However, LY 294002 markedly increased caspase activity in both control and HO-1-transfected cells in response to H/R (* vs. control normoxia; ** vs. control H/R; # vs. HO-1 H/R. p<.05. n=3 independent experiments performed in duplicates). B. Representative bi-ventricular sections showing the effect of PI3K inhibition with LY 294002 on anterior wall infarct in mice pre-treated with intramyocardial injection of AAV-LacZ or AAV-HO-1. C. Infarct size in mouse hearts transduced with either AAV-HO-1 or AAV-LacZ followed by administration of LY294002 before the I/R injury (* vs. lacZ; ** vs. HO-1, p < 0.05; n = 4-5 mice/group)
